Therapy can be helpful for a wide range of psychological health conditions. In this short article, we’ll explore 10 various conditions that individuals may have and how therapy can assist.

Depression
Depression is a typical mental health condition that impacts countless individuals worldwide. Treatment can help by offering a safe space to talk about your feelings and feelings. A therapist can assist you identify unfavorable thought patterns and habits and work with you to establish coping techniques and positive practices.

Anxiety is another typical psychological health condition that can be disabling. Treatment can assist by teaching you relaxation strategies, such as deep breathing and mindfulness, and dealing with you to develop coping techniques to handle anxiety triggers.

PTSD
PTSD, or trauma, is a psychological health condition that can establish after experiencing or experiencing a terrible event. Therapy can help by offering a safe space to process the injury and develop coping techniques to manage the signs of PTSD.

OCD
OCD, or obsessive-compulsive disorder, is a psychological health condition defined by intrusive thoughts and compulsive behaviors. Treatment can assist by teaching you how to recognize and handle these ideas and behaviors, in addition to develop coping methods to manage the symptoms of OCD.

Bipolar illness
Bipolar disorder is a psychological health condition identified by severe state of mind swings, varying from depressive episodes to manic episodes. Therapy can help by supplying support and assistance in managing these mood swings, developing coping techniques, and enhancing communication skills.

Eating disorders
Eating disorders, such as anorexia and bulimia, are psychological health conditions that can have serious physical repercussions. Treatment can help by dealing with the underlying mental and emotional problems that add to the eating disorder, in addition to establishing techniques to manage the physical symptoms.

Drug abuse
Substance abuse can be a hard routine to break, but treatment can be an effective tool in managing addiction. Therapy can help by attending to the underlying psychological and psychological problems that contribute to substance abuse, as well as developing techniques to handle cravings and sets off.

Relationship concerns
Relationship problems, such as interaction problems and conflict, can have a significant impact on psychological health. Treatment can assist by providing a safe space to go over these issues and establish methods to improve communication and resolve dispute.

Grief and loss
Sorrow and loss can be a difficult experience to browse, but therapy can help by supplying assistance and guidance through the grieving process. A therapist can assist you recognize and manage the emotions associated with grief and loss, in addition to develop coping techniques to move forward.

Tension management
Tension is a typical experience for lots of people, but it can have negative impacts on psychological health. Treatment can help by teaching relaxation strategies and establishing coping methods to manage tension, as well as identifying and resolving the underlying psychological and psychological concerns that add to stress.

In conclusion, therapy can be an effective tool in handling a wide range of mental health conditions, from anxiety and anxiety to drug abuse and relationship concerns. If you are fighting with your psychological health, think about looking for the support and guidance of a certified therapist.
